Used to describe the legs at the front of a quadruped animal. SlideThe dog lifted its foreleg to scratch its ear.

Often used when talking about injuries to the front limbs of animals. SlideThe vet bandaged the cat's injured foreleg carefully.

While 'leg' is common for humans, 'foreleg' usually refers to animals, not people. SlideEquestrians must ensure the horse's forelegs are protected during a jump.
